# typed: strict
# frozen_string_literal: true
require "abstract_command"
require "services/service"
module Homebrew
module Cmd
class Services < AbstractCommand
cmd_args do
usage_banner <<~EOS
`services` [<subcommand>]
Manage background services with macOS' `launchctl`(1) daemon manager or
Linux's `systemctl`(1) service manager.
If `sudo` is passed, operate on `/Library/LaunchDaemons` or `/usr/lib/systemd/system` (started at boot).
Otherwise, operate on `~/Library/LaunchAgents` or `~/.config/systemd/user` (started at login).
[`sudo`] `brew services` [`list`] (`--json`) (`--debug`):
List information about all managed services for the current user (or root).
Provides more output from Homebrew and `launchctl`(1) or `systemctl`(1) if run with `--debug`.
[`sudo`] `brew services info` (<formula>|`--all`|`--json`):
List all managed services for the current user (or root).
[`sudo`] `brew services run` (<formula>|`--all`):
Run the service <formula> without registering to launch at login (or boot).
[`sudo`] `brew services start` (<formula>|`--all`|`--file=`):
Start the service <formula> immediately and register it to launch at login (or boot).
[`sudo`] `brew services stop` (<formula>|`--all`):
Stop the service <formula> immediately and unregister it from launching at login (or boot).
[`sudo`] `brew services kill` (<formula>|`--all`):
Stop the service <formula> immediately but keep it registered to launch at login (or boot).
[`sudo`] `brew services restart` (<formula>|`--all`):
Stop (if necessary) and start the service <formula> immediately and register it to launch at login (or boot).
[`sudo`] `brew services cleanup`:
Remove all unused services.
EOS
flag "--file=", description: "Use the service file from this location to `start` the service."
flag "--sudo-service-user=", description: "When run as root on macOS, run the service(s) as this user."
flag "--max-wait=", description: "Wait at most this many seconds for `stop` to finish stopping a service. " \
"Omit this flag or set this to zero (0) seconds to wait indefinitely."
switch "--all", description: "Run <subcommand> on all services."
switch "--json", description: "Output as JSON."
switch "--no-wait", description: "Don't wait for `stop` to finish stopping the service."
conflicts "--max-wait=", "--no-wait"
named_args max: 2
end
sig { override.void }
def run
# pbpaste's exit status is a proxy for detecting the use of reattach-to-user-namespace
if ENV["HOMEBREW_TMUX"] && (File.exist?("/usr/bin/pbpaste") && !quiet_system("/usr/bin/pbpaste"))
raise UsageError,
"`brew services` cannot run under tmux!"
end
# Keep this after the .parse to keep --help fast.
require "utils"
if !::Service::System.launchctl? && !::Service::System.systemctl?
raise UsageError,
"`brew services` is supported only on macOS or Linux (with systemd)!"
end
if (sudo_service_user = args.sudo_service_user)
unless ::Service::System.root?
raise UsageError,
"`brew services` is supported only when running as root!"
end
unless ::Service::System.launchctl?
raise UsageError,
"`brew services --sudo-service-user` is currently supported only on macOS " \
"(but we'd love a PR to add Linux support)!"
end
::Service::ServicesCli.sudo_service_user = sudo_service_user
end
# Parse arguments.
subcommand, formula, = args.named
if [*::Service::Commands::List::TRIGGERS, *::Service::Commands::Cleanup::TRIGGERS].include?(subcommand)
raise UsageError, "The `#{subcommand}` subcommand does not accept a formula argument!" if formula
raise UsageError, "The `#{subcommand}` subcommand does not accept the --all argument!" if args.all?
end
if args.file
if ::Service::Commands::Start::TRIGGERS.exclude?(subcommand)
raise UsageError, "The `#{subcommand}` subcommand does not accept the --file= argument!"
elsif args.all?
raise UsageError, "The start subcommand does not accept the --all and --file= arguments at the same time!"
end
end
opoo "The --all argument overrides provided formula argument!" if formula.present? && args.all?
targets = if args.all?
if subcommand == "start"
::Service::Formulae.available_services(loaded: false, skip_root: !::Service::System.root?)
elsif subcommand == "stop"
::Service::Formulae.available_services(loaded: true, skip_root: !::Service::System.root?)
else
::Service::Formulae.available_services
end
elsif formula
[::Service::FormulaWrapper.new(Formulary.factory(formula))]
else
[]
end
# Exit successfully if --all was used but there is nothing to do
return if args.all? && targets.empty?
if ::Service::System.systemctl?
ENV["DBUS_SESSION_BUS_ADDRESS"] = ENV.fetch("HOMEBREW_DBUS_SESSION_BUS_ADDRESS", nil)
ENV["XDG_RUNTIME_DIR"] = ENV.fetch("HOMEBREW_XDG_RUNTIME_DIR", nil)
end
# Dispatch commands and aliases.
case subcommand.presence
when *::Service::Commands::List::TRIGGERS
::Service::Commands::List.run(json: args.json?)
when *::Service::Commands::Cleanup::TRIGGERS
::Service::Commands::Cleanup.run
when *::Service::Commands::Info::TRIGGERS
::Service::Commands::Info.run(targets, verbose: args.verbose?, json: args.json?)
when *::Service::Commands::Restart::TRIGGERS
::Service::Commands::Restart.run(targets, verbose: args.verbose?)
when *::Service::Commands::Run::TRIGGERS
::Service::Commands::Run.run(targets, verbose: args.verbose?)
when *::Service::Commands::Start::TRIGGERS
::Service::Commands::Start.run(targets, args.file, verbose: args.verbose?)
when *::Service::Commands::Stop::TRIGGERS
max_wait = args.max_wait.to_f
::Service::Commands::Stop.run(targets, verbose: args.verbose?, no_wait: args.no_wait?, max_wait:)
when *::Service::Commands::Kill::TRIGGERS
::Service::Commands::Kill.run(targets, verbose: args.verbose?)
else
raise UsageError, "unknown subcommand: `#{subcommand}`"
end
end
end
end
end

@ -0,0 +1,368 @@
# typed: strict
# frozen_string_literal: true
module Service
module ServicesCli
extend FileUtils
sig { returns(T.nilable(String)) }
def self.sudo_service_user
@sudo_service_user
end
sig { params(sudo_service_user: String).void }
def self.sudo_service_user=(sudo_service_user)
@sudo_service_user = T.let(sudo_service_user, T.nilable(String))
end
# Binary name.
sig { returns(String) }
def self.bin
"brew services"
end
# Find all currently running services via launchctl list or systemctl list-units.
sig { returns(T::Array[String]) }
def self.running
if System.launchctl?
Utils.popen_read(System.launchctl, "list")
else
System::Systemctl.popen_read("list-units",
"--type=service",
"--state=running",
"--no-pager",
"--no-legend")
end.chomp.split("\n").filter_map do |svc|
Regexp.last_match(0) if svc =~ /homebrew(?>\.mxcl)?\.([\w+-.@]+)/
end
end
# Check if formula has been found.
sig { params(targets: T.untyped).returns(TrueClass) }
def self.check(targets)
raise UsageError, "Formula(e) missing, please provide a formula name or use --all" if targets.empty?
true
end
# Kill services that don't have a service file
sig { returns(T::Array[Service::FormulaWrapper]) }
def self.kill_orphaned_services
cleaned_labels = []
cleaned_services = []
running.each do |label|
if (service = FormulaWrapper.from(label))
unless service.dest.file?
cleaned_labels << label
cleaned_services << service
end
else
opoo "Service #{label} not managed by `#{bin}` => skipping"
end
end
kill(cleaned_services)
cleaned_labels
end
sig { returns(T::Array[T.untyped]) }
def self.remove_unused_service_files
cleaned = []
Dir["#{System.path}homebrew.*.{plist,service}"].each do |file|
next if running.include?(File.basename(file).sub(/\.(plist|service)$/i, ""))
puts "Removing unused service file #{file}"
rm file
cleaned << file
end
cleaned
end
# Run a service as defined in the formula. This does not clean the service file like `start` does.
sig { params(targets: T::Array[Service::FormulaWrapper], verbose: T.nilable(T::Boolean)).void }
def self.run(targets, verbose: false)
targets.each do |service|
if service.pid?
puts "Service `#{service.name}` already running, use `#{bin} restart #{service.name}` to restart."
next
elsif System.root?
puts "Service `#{service.name}` cannot be run (but can be started) as root."
next
end
service_load(service, enable: false)
end
end
# Start a service.
sig {
params(targets: T::Array[Service::FormulaWrapper], service_file: T.nilable(T.any(String, Pathname)),
verbose: T.nilable(T::Boolean)).void
}
def self.start(targets, service_file = nil, verbose: false)
file = T.let(nil, T.nilable(Pathname))
if service_file.present?
file = Pathname.new service_file
raise UsageError, "Provided service file does not exist" unless file.exist?
end
targets.each do |service|
if service.pid?
puts "Service `#{service.name}` already started, use `#{bin} restart #{service.name}` to restart."
next
end
odie "Formula `#{service.name}` is not installed." unless service.installed?
file ||= if T.must(service.service_file).exist? || System.systemctl?
nil
elsif service.formula.opt_prefix.exist? && (keg = Keg.for service.formula.opt_prefix) && keg.plist_installed?
service_file = Dir["#{keg}/*#{T.must(service.service_file).extname}"].first
Pathname.new service_file if service_file.present?
end
install_service_file(service, file)
if file.blank? && verbose
ohai "Generated service file for #{service.formula.name}:"
puts " #{service.dest.read.gsub("\n", "\n ")}"
puts
end
next if take_root_ownership(service).nil? && System.root?
service_load(service, enable: true)
end
end
# Stop a service and unload it.
sig {
params(targets: T::Array[Service::FormulaWrapper],
verbose: T.nilable(T::Boolean),
no_wait: T.nilable(T::Boolean),
max_wait: T.nilable(T.any(Integer, Float))).void
}
def self.stop(targets, verbose: false, no_wait: false, max_wait: 0)
targets.each do |service|
unless service.loaded?
rm service.dest if service.dest.exist? # get rid of installed service file anyway, dude
if service.service_file_present?
odie <<~EOS
Service `#{service.name}` is started as `#{service.owner}`. Try:
#{"sudo " unless System.root?}#{bin} stop #{service.name}
EOS
elsif System.launchctl? &&
quiet_system(System.launchctl, "bootout", "#{System.domain_target}/#{service.service_name}")
ohai "Successfully stopped `#{service.name}` (label: #{service.service_name})"
else
opoo "Service `#{service.name}` is not started."
end
next
end
systemctl_args = []
if no_wait
systemctl_args << "--no-block"
puts "Stopping `#{service.name}`..."
else
puts "Stopping `#{service.name}`... (might take a while)"
end
if System.systemctl?
System::Systemctl.quiet_run(*systemctl_args, "disable", "--now", service.service_name)
elsif System.launchctl?
quiet_system System.launchctl, "bootout", "#{System.domain_target}/#{service.service_name}"
unless no_wait
time_slept = 0
sleep_time = 1
max_wait = T.must(max_wait)
while ($CHILD_STATUS.to_i == 9216 || service.loaded?) && (max_wait.zero? || time_slept < max_wait)
sleep(sleep_time)
time_slept += sleep_time
quiet_system System.launchctl, "bootout", "#{System.domain_target}/#{service.service_name}"
end
end
quiet_system System.launchctl, "stop", "#{System.domain_target}/#{service.service_name}" if service.pid?
end
rm service.dest if service.dest.exist?
# Run daemon-reload on systemctl to finish unloading stopped and deleted service.
System::Systemctl.run(*systemctl_args, "daemon-reload") if System.systemctl?
if service.pid? || service.loaded?
opoo "Unable to stop `#{service.name}` (label: #{service.service_name})"
else
ohai "Successfully stopped `#{service.name}` (label: #{service.service_name})"
end
end
end
# Stop a service but keep it registered.
sig { params(targets: T::Array[Service::FormulaWrapper], verbose: T.nilable(T::Boolean)).void }
def self.kill(targets, verbose: false)
targets.each do |service|
if !service.pid?
puts "Service `#{service.name}` is not started."
elsif service.keep_alive?
puts "Service `#{service.name}` is set to automatically restart and can't be killed."
else
puts "Killing `#{service.name}`... (might take a while)"
if System.systemctl?
System::Systemctl.quiet_run("stop", T.must(service.service_name))
elsif System.launchctl?
quiet_system System.launchctl, "stop", "#{System.domain_target}/#{service.service_name}"
end
if service.pid?
opoo "Unable to kill `#{service.name}` (label: #{service.service_name})"
else
ohai "Successfully killed `#{service.name}` (label: #{service.service_name})"
end
end
end
end
# protections to avoid users editing root services
sig { params(service: T.untyped).returns(T.nilable(Integer)) }
def self.take_root_ownership(service)
return unless System.root?
return if sudo_service_user
root_paths = T.let([], T::Array[Pathname])
if System.systemctl?
group = "root"
elsif System.launchctl?
group = "admin"
chown "root", group, service.dest
plist_data = service.dest.read
plist = begin
Plist.parse_xml(plist_data, marshal: false)
rescue
nil
end
return unless plist
program_location = plist["ProgramArguments"]&.first
key = "first ProgramArguments value"
if program_location.blank?
program_location = plist["Program"]
key = "Program"
end
if program_location.present?
Dir.chdir("/") do
if File.exist?(program_location)
program_location_path = Pathname(program_location).realpath
root_paths += [
program_location_path,
program_location_path.parent.realpath,
]
else
opoo <<~EOS
#{service.name}: the #{key} does not exist:
#{program_location}
EOS
end
end
end
end
if (formula = service.formula)
root_paths += [
formula.opt_prefix,
formula.linked_keg,
formula.bin,
formula.sbin,
]
end
root_paths = root_paths.sort.uniq.select(&:exist?)
opoo <<~EOS
Taking root:#{group} ownership of some #{service.formula} paths:
#{root_paths.join("\n ")}
This will require manual removal of these paths using `sudo rm` on
brew upgrade/reinstall/uninstall.
EOS
chown "root", group, root_paths
chmod "+t", root_paths
end
sig {
params(service: Service::FormulaWrapper, file: T.nilable(T.any(String, Pathname)),
enable: T.nilable(T::Boolean)).void
}
def self.launchctl_load(service, file:, enable:)
safe_system System.launchctl, "enable", "#{System.domain_target}/#{service.service_name}" if enable
safe_system System.launchctl, "bootstrap", System.domain_target, file
end
sig { params(service: Service::FormulaWrapper, enable: T.nilable(T::Boolean)).void }
def self.systemd_load(service, enable:)
System::Systemctl.run("start", T.must(service.service_name))
System::Systemctl.run("enable", T.must(service.service_name)) if enable
end
sig { params(service: Service::FormulaWrapper, enable: T.nilable(T::Boolean)).void }
def self.service_load(service, enable:)
if System.root? && !service.service_startup?
opoo "#{service.name} must be run as non-root to start at user login!"
elsif !System.root? && service.service_startup?
opoo "#{service.name} must be run as root to start at system startup!"
end
if System.launchctl?
file = enable ? service.dest : service.service_file
launchctl_load(service, file:, enable:)
elsif System.systemctl?
# Systemctl loads based upon location so only install service
# file when it is not installed. Used with the `run` command.
install_service_file(service, nil) unless service.dest.exist?
systemd_load(service, enable:)
end
function = enable ? "started" : "ran"
ohai("Successfully #{function} `#{service.name}` (label: #{service.service_name})")
end
sig { params(service: Service::FormulaWrapper, file: T.nilable(Pathname)).void }
def self.install_service_file(service, file)
raise UsageError, "Formula `#{service.name}` is not installed" unless service.installed?
unless T.must(service.service_file).exist?
raise UsageError,
"Formula `#{service.name}` has not implemented #plist, #service or installed a locatable service file"
end
temp = Tempfile.new(T.must(service.service_name))
temp << if T.must(file).blank?
contents = T.must(service.service_file).read
if sudo_service_user && Service::System.launchctl?
# set the username in the new plist file
ohai "Setting username in #{service.service_name} to #{Service::System.user}"
plist_data = Plist.parse_xml(contents, marshal: false)
plist_data["UserName"] = sudo_service_user
plist_data.to_plist
else
contents
end
else
T.must(file).read
end
temp.flush
rm service.dest if service.dest.exist?
service.dest_dir.mkpath unless service.dest_dir.directory?
cp T.must(temp.path), service.dest
# Clear tempfile.
temp.close
chmod 0644, service.dest
Service::System::Systemctl.run("daemon-reload") if System.systemctl?
end
end
end

@ -0,0 +1,102 @@
# typed: strict
# frozen_string_literal: true
require_relative "system/systemctl"
module Service
module System
extend FileUtils
# Path to launchctl binary.
sig { returns(T.nilable(Pathname)) }
def self.launchctl
@launchctl ||= T.let(which("launchctl"), T.nilable(Pathname))
end
# Is this a launchctl system
sig { returns(T::Boolean) }
def self.launchctl?
launchctl.present?
end
# Is this a systemd system
sig { returns(T::Boolean) }
def self.systemctl?
Systemctl.executable.present?
end
# Woohoo, we are root dude!
sig { returns(T::Boolean) }
def self.root?
Process.euid.zero?
end
# Current user running `[sudo] brew services`.
sig { returns(T.nilable(String)) }
def self.user
@user ||= T.let(ENV["USER"].presence || Utils.safe_popen_read("/usr/bin/whoami").chomp, T.nilable(String))
end
sig { params(pid: T.nilable(Integer)).returns(T.nilable(String)) }
def self.user_of_process(pid)
if pid.nil? || pid.zero?
user
else
Utils.safe_popen_read("ps", "-o", "user", "-p", pid.to_s).lines.second&.chomp
end
end
# Run at boot.
sig { returns(T.nilable(Pathname)) }
def self.boot_path
if launchctl?
Pathname.new("/Library/LaunchDaemons")
elsif systemctl?
Pathname.new("/usr/lib/systemd/system")
end
end
# Run at login.
sig { returns(T.nilable(Pathname)) }
def self.user_path
if launchctl?
Pathname.new("#{Dir.home}/Library/LaunchAgents")
elsif systemctl?
Pathname.new("#{Dir.home}/.config/systemd/user")
end
end
# If root, return `boot_path`, else return `user_path`.
sig { returns(T.nilable(Pathname)) }
def self.path
root? ? boot_path : user_path
end
sig { returns(String) }
def self.domain_target
if root?
"system"
elsif (ssh_tty = ENV.fetch("HOMEBREW_SSH_TTY", nil).present? && File.stat("/dev/console").uid != Process.uid) ||
(sudo_user = ENV.fetch("HOMEBREW_SUDO_USER", nil).present?) ||
(Process.uid != Process.euid)
if @output_warning.blank? && ENV.fetch("HOMEBREW_SERVICES_NO_DOMAIN_WARNING", nil).blank?
if ssh_tty
opoo "running over SSH without /dev/console ownership, using user/* instead of gui/* domain!"
elsif sudo_user
opoo "running through sudo, using user/* instead of gui/* domain!"
else
opoo "uid and euid do not match, using user/* instead of gui/* domain!"
end
unless Homebrew::EnvConfig.no_env_hints?
puts "Hide this warning by setting HOMEBREW_SERVICES_NO_DOMAIN_WARNING."
puts "Hide these hints with HOMEBREW_NO_ENV_HINTS (see `man brew`)."
end
@output_warning = T.let(true, T.nilable(TrueClass))
end
"user/#{Process.euid}"
else
"gui/#{Process.uid}"
end
end
end
end
